Tag: select

select中的SQL用户定义的函数

我在SQL中有一个用户定义的函数getBuisnessDays它采用@startdate和@enddate,并返回两个date之间的工作天数。 如何在我的select中调用该函数? 这是我想要做的.. SELECT getBusinessDays(a.opendate,a.closedate) FROM account a WHERE …

在除以2之后select余数(模)为1的行?

在选项中有一列包含一个整数。 我只想在该值为%2 = 1时select该行。 我知道这可以在2个查询中完成,但是可以在1中完成吗?

从mysql中的一个大表中快速select一个随机的行

什么是从大的MySQL表中select一个随机行的快速方法? 我正在使用PHP,但是即使使用其他语言,我也对任何解决scheme感兴趣。

从列表中随机select50个项目写入文件

到目前为止,我已经想出了如何导入文件,创build新文件,并随机化列表。 我无法从列表中随意select50个项目来写入文件? def randomizer(input,output1='random_1.txt',output2='random_2.txt',output3='random_3.txt',output4='random_total.txt'): #Input file query=open(input,'r').read().split() dir,file=os.path.split(input) temp1 = os.path.join(dir,output1) temp2 = os.path.join(dir,output2) temp3 = os.path.join(dir,output3) temp4 = os.path.join(dir,output4) out_file4=open(temp4,'w') random.shuffle(query) for item in query: out_file4.write(item+'\n') 所以如果总的随机文件是 example: random_total = ['9','2','3','1','5','6','8','7','0','4'] 我想要3个文件(out_file1 | 2 | 3),第一个随机集合为3,第二个随机集合为3,第三个随机集合为3(对于这个例子,但是我想创build的应该有50个) random_1 = ['9','2','3'] random_2 = ['1','5','6'] random_3 = ['8','7','0'] 所以最后的'4'将不会包括在内。 我如何从我随机select的列表中select50个? 更好的是,我怎样才能从原始列表中随机select50个?

如何为f.select表单字段设置空白值

我正在使用以下来允许我的用户在他们的个人资料中select他们的性别。 <%= f.select (:sex, %w{ Male Female }) %> 如何创build一个空白值,如果没有任何内容传递给user.sex列,列表将默认为空值? 我简单地把男或女作为一个string。 目的是我想要一个空值,所以validation可以确保他们知道他们必须select它。

MySQL查询以获得有限的许多查询的“交集”

假设我有一个单一的mySQL表(用户)与以下字段: userid gender region age ethnicity income 我希望能够根据用户input的数字返回总logging数。 此外,他们也将提供额外的标准。 最简单的例子是,他们可能会要求1,000条logging,其中600条logging应该有性别=“男性”,400条logging的性别=“女性”。 这很简单。 现在,更进一步。 假设他们现在想要指定区域: GENDER Male: 600 records Female: 400 records REGION North: 100 records South: 200 records East: 300 records West: 400 records 再次,只有1000条logging应该返回,但最后必须有600名男性,400名女性,100名北方人,200名南方人,300名东方人和400名西方人。 我知道这是不正确的语法,但使用伪mySQL代码,它希望说明我正在尝试做什么: (SELECT * FROM users WHERE gender = 'Male' LIMIT 600 UNION SELECT * FROM users WHERE gender = 'Female' LIMIT […]

UITapGestureRecognizerselect器,发件人是手势,而不是ui对象

我有一系列使用标签识别的图像。 我已经添加了一个轻拍手势的图像。 UITapGestureRecognizer *singleTap = [[UITapGestureRecognizer alloc] initWithTarget:self action:@selector(selectImage:)]; [tableGridImage addGestureRecognizer:singleTap]; tableGridImage.userInteractionEnabled = YES; [singleTap release]; 这pipe理调用selectImageselect器好,但传递手势作为发件人。 我需要imageview作为发件人,所以我可以得到标签。 关于如何获得imageview和它的标签的任何想法?

在Notepad ++中select行的范围

有没有办法在Notepad ++中select行的范围? 我想写两个数字 – 从和到,说:从10000到25000。 我有这个大的MySQL转储文件,我只能通过使用一些函数来select它。

点击chrome中select选项元素的事件

我在Chrome遇到以下问题: var items = $("option", obj); items.each(function(){ $(this).click(function(){ // alert("test"); process($(this).html()); return false; }); }); click事件似乎并没有在Chrome触发,但在Firefox起作用。 我想能够从一个组合中click一个option元素,如果我做另一种元素,可以说<li>它工作正常。 有任何想法吗? 谢谢。

MySQL SELECT LIKE或REGEXP在一个logging中匹配多个单词

字段table 。 name包含“Stylus Photo 2100”和以下查询 SELECT `name` FROM `table` WHERE `name` LIKE '%Stylus 2100%' 我没有得到任何结果。 当然,如果我search,我会 SELECT `name` FROM `table` WHERE `name` LIKE '%Photo 2100%' 如何通过search“Stylus 2100”来selectlogging? 谢谢